The APCL3002 Amplifier from Audiopipe is a high-performance, 1500-watt monoblock amplifier designed for serious audio enthusiasts. This amplifier is built with a Class D topology, which provides excellent power efficiency and thermal management, allowing it to deliver consistent high-power output without overheating.
The APCL3002 features a sophisticated MOSFET power supply, which provides a stable voltage supply to the amplifier's output stage, ensuring accurate and detailed sound reproduction. The amplifier also includes a high-current, low-noise output stage, which is capable of driving even the most demanding speakers with ease.
One of the standout features of the APCL3002 is its advanced protection circuitry. This includes automatic turn-on/off, short-circuit protection, over-voltage protection, and thermal protection, ensuring that the amplifier is always operating safely and reliably. The amplifier also includes a remote turn-on/off feature, making it easy to integrate into a variety of audio systems.
The APCL3002 amplifier is also highly configurable, with adjustable gain, bass boost, and crossover settings. This allows you to fine-tune the sound to suit your specific speakers and listening preferences. The amplifier also includes a high-pass filter, which helps to eliminate unwanted low-frequency noise and improve overall sound quality.
In terms of connectivity, the APCL3002 includes a pair of high-quality RCA inputs and a set of speaker-level input terminals. The amplifier also includes a set of binding post speaker outputs, which can accommodate a variety of speaker cable types and sizes.
